Full Name: Hamilton Basso | ||
Biography: (1904-1964) Writer. Hamilton Basso was born in New Orleans, Louisiana in 1904, and moved in 1926 to Greenwich Village in New York City where he lived for a few years. He was the author of eleven novels. |
